Hunters are pleased to introduce this delightful three-bedroom semi-detached property, occupying a generous plot on Southdown Crescent in Blackley, Manchester. Offered for sale with no onward chain and benefiting from freehold tenure, this attractive property is ideally located approximately four miles from Manchester City Centre, making it an excellent choice for a growing family seeking convenience and space.

An internal inspection is highly recommended to fully appreciate the generous accommodation on offer. Upon entering, you are greeted by a welcoming hallway that leads into a spacious lounge with French doors opening directly onto the rear garden, allowing for an abundance of natural light. The ground floor also features a well-proportioned kitchen/dining area, complemented by a practical utility room and a convenient guest WC.

To the first floor, the property offers three bedrooms, including two comfortable double rooms and a versatile third bedroom, currently utilised as a dressing room. A contemporary family bathroom completes this level, comprising a WC, hand wash basin, and a shower over the bath.

Externally, the property benefits from substantial outdoor space, including off-road parking to the front and side, alongside a neatly maintained lawned garden. The rear garden is equally well-kept, featuring a combination of patio and lawned areas, ideal for outdoor relaxation or entertaining.
Southdown Crescent enjoys a superb residential setting, with easy access to local amenities including schools, cafes, and transport links.
